#ba1445 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ba1445 is composed of 72.9% red, 7.8%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 342.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#ba1445 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ff288a with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#ba1445 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ba1445 has RGB values of R:186, G:20,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.63,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12194885.

Hex triplet ba1445 #ba1445
RGB Decimal 186, 20, 69 rgb(186,20,69)
RGB Percent 72.9, 7.8, 27.1 rgb(72.9%,7.8%,27.1%)
CMYK 0, 89, 63, 27
HSL 342.3°, 80.6, 40.4 hsl(342.3,80.6%,40.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 342.3°, 89.2, 72.9
Web Safe cc0033 #cc0033
CIE-LAB 40.2, 62.766, 17.981
XYZ 21.575, 11.372, 6.689
xyY 0.544, 0.287, 11.372
CIE-LCH 40.2, 65.29, 15.986
CIE-LUV 40.2, 109.127, 7.28
Hunter-Lab 33.722, 55.189, 11.845
Binary 10111010, 00010100, 01000101

Shades and Tints of #ba1445

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090103 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.
